Humber's Journalism graduate certificate program provides in-depth training in advanced research, writing, and interviewing methods, data analysis skills, and diverse storytelling techniques for multiplatform journalism or information-focused careers.

Leveraging cutting-edge technologies, the program prepares students specifically for digital journalism careers. Graduates will gain expertise in digital environments encompassing social media and data-driven reporting. The curriculum emphasizes hands-on experience through live event coverage to refine journalistic abilities. Students will graduate with practical media business knowledge applicable to roles in news organizations or as independent journalists across both traditional and emerging multiplatform media landscapes.

Qualification Requirements

A bachelor's degree, advanced diploma or diploma
IELTS Academic Level - Overall 6.5 AND No band below 6.0
TOEFL Academic Level - 580 for paper-based test OR 88 (22L, 22W, 22S, 22R) for internet-based test
